[SERVER-71654] Remove Genny autorun tasks in FLE sys-perf legacy build variant Created: 28/Nov/22  Updated: 29/Oct/23  Resolved: 29/Nov/22

Status: Closed
Project: Core Server
Component/s: None
Affects Version/s: None
Fix Version/s: 6.3.0-rc0

Type: Task Priority: Major - P3
Reporter: Erwin Pe Assignee: Erwin Pe
Resolution: Fixed Votes: 0
Labels: None
Remaining Estimate: Not Specified
Time Spent: Not Specified
Original Estimate: Not Specified

Issue Links:
Depends
Backwards Compatibility: Fully Compatible
Sprint: Security 2022-12-12
Participants:
Linked BF Score: 35

 Description   

The schedule_variant_auto_tasks and schedule_patch_auto_tasks tasks should be removed from the linux-1-node-replSet-fle (Linux 1-Node ReplSet FLE Legacy) variant as they are pulling in the QE tests that were recently added in Genny. Since this legacy FLE build variant will be deprecated in the near future, we'll simply exclude the new QE tests from running on this build variant, instead of satisfying the dependency to mongo_crypt_v1.so via a compile task. The 2022-11 version of this variant, on the other hand, will be added in SERVER-71336 and shall run both the legacy FLE tests and the newly added tests on Graviton.

Note that before the addition of QE workloads, there were no Genny tasks that were being auto-run on this variant, therefore it is safe to just remove them.



 Comments   
Comment by Githook User [ 28/Nov/22 ]

Author:

{'name': 'Erwin Pe', 'email': 'erwin.pe@mongodb.com', 'username': 'erwee'}

Message: SERVER-71654 Remove Genny autorun tasks in FLE sys-perf legacy build variant
Branch: master
https://github.com/mongodb/mongo/commit/24d547dfe6adf659165ced87b135d7245d085c03

Generated at Thu Feb 08 06:19:37 UTC 2024 using Jira 9.7.1#970001-sha1:2222b88b221c4928ef0de3161136cc90c8356a66.